Engineering/Technology Teacher Education Degree

Every day, people with specialized knowledge share that knowledge with others, as teachers, trainers, consultants and more. With a national push to increase interest in science, technology, engineering, and math (STEM), you can help spread your knowledge too. By reaching students in middle school and high school, you will become a important part of the STEM education pipeline, providing inspiration to future STEM professionals as they are developing.

This program teaches the basics of most technology and engineering concepts, and it enables you to teach these concepts to middle school or high school students. Concepts include engineering design, prototyping, architecture and construction, robotics and automation. Learn to teach through service learning to help students tackle global challenges. Because this is a high-demand field, all of our graduates in recent years have found teaching jobs or other employment that utilizes their leadership and technology backgrounds.

Special Features

  • Learn and Teach in the Purdue Polytechnic Institute's state-of-the-art laboratories which include relevant prototyping tools and equipment
  • Due to our close alignment with the International Technology and Engineering Educators Association (ITEEA) Engineering by Design curriculum (EbD) and Project Lead the Way (PLTW) curriculum, you can easily supplement your degree by pursuing additional certifications
  • Teach and learn in the Purdue Polytechnic Institute's state-of-the-art laboratories and the Engineering/Technology Education Laboratory, which is designed to emulate a contemporary middle-level environment
  • Benefit from expert faculty who hold doctorates, have teaching experience and conduct cutting-edge research on learning and teaching
  • Practice what you learn in the active Technology and Education Collegiate Association student organization with opportunities to participate in national conferences
  • Continue your education with an MS in Technology Leadership and Innovation with a specialization in STEM Education Leadership
  • Utilize the Polytechnic learning environment to become a career-ready graduate
  • If you participated in PROJECT LEAD THE WAY courses during high school, you can redeem up to 12 credit hours toward this major.
